1. What Does OxyShred Actually Do in the Body?

OxyShred doesn’t burn fat directly. No supplement does.

What it does influence are the things that make fat loss possible:

• energy levels
• training intensity
• motivation to move
• appetite control
• metabolic output

The stimulant versions — OxyShred Hardcore and the OxyShred Ultra Energy Drink — primarily boost alertness and activity levels. You train harder, move more, and generally feel less sluggish while dieting.

Meanwhile, OxyShred Non-Stim removes caffeine entirely, focusing instead on metabolic and appetite-support ingredients. This makes it useful for:

• evening trainers
• caffeine-sensitive users
• people already drinking coffee or energy drinks

In real-world terms, OxyShred helps you stick to a calorie deficit more easily. It doesn’t replace one.

Fat loss still comes down to nutrition and training. OxyShred just helps you stay consistent when motivation dips.

2. Common Side Effects People Report With OxyShred

Most side effects people mention aren’t dangerous — they’re predictable.

With stimulant formulas like Hardcore or the Energy Drink, users sometimes experience:

• jitters
• elevated heart rate
• sweating
• nausea if taken fasted
• sleep disruption when taken late

But here’s the important part:
These effects usually come from dose mismatch, not product quality.

Someone caffeine-sensitive taking a full scoop of Hardcore will feel rough. Someone used to pre-workouts may feel perfectly fine.

That’s exactly why the Non-Stim version exists — giving people performance support without stimulant stress.

Most problems come from choosing the wrong version, not from OxyShred itself.

8. Do Fat Burners Actually Help With Belly Fat Loss?

This is one of the most misunderstood areas in fitness.

No supplement targets belly fat specifically. Fat loss happens across the body based on genetics, hormones, and calorie balance.

What fat burners can do is:
• increase energy expenditure slightly
• support training intensity
• improve diet adherence

But where fat comes off first isn’t controllable.

The belly is often the last place fat disappears, not the first. That’s why people think supplements aren’t working — progress just shows up elsewhere first.

OxyShred can support fat loss. It cannot choose where fat leaves.

10. Who Should Avoid Stimulant-Based Fat Burners?

Fat burners aren’t for everyone.

You should avoid or reconsider stimulant versions if you:
• are highly sensitive to caffeine
• struggle with anxiety or sleep
• already consume large amounts of caffeine daily
• train late in the evening
• have unmanaged heart or blood pressure issues

In these cases, OxyShred Non-Stim becomes the safer choice, or stimulant use may simply not be necessary.

Fat loss can still happen without fat burners — supplements are tools, not requirements.
